Material Matters to Me
I’ve found that the material plays a big role in how well a panel works. Foam panels are lightweight and easy to install, but they are usually better for reducing echoes than blocking loud noise. Fabric-wrapped panels often look nicer in a bedroom and can add a more polished feel. If I want stronger sound control, I look for panels with denser materials that absorb more sound.
Thickness and Density
In my experience, thicker and denser panels usually perform better. Thin panels may help a little with echo, but they won’t do much against stronger outside noise. If I want a noticeable improvement in my bedroom, I prefer panels that are made to absorb more sound rather than just decorate the wall.

Noise Reduction vs. Soundproofing
One thing I’ve learned is that soundproof panels do not always fully “soundproof” a room. Many products are really designed to absorb sound and reduce echo. If I want to block a lot of outside noise, I may need to combine panels with other solutions like door seals, thick curtains, or rugs. I keep my expectations realistic so I can choose the right product.
Room Size and Coverage
I always think about the size of my bedroom before buying. A few small panels may help a little, but larger rooms often need more coverage to make a real difference. I try to place panels where sound reflects the most, such as opposite walls or near the bed area, depending on the noise problem I’m trying to solve.
